What Responsible Gambling Looks Like

Responsible gambling is not about never winning big or never getting excited at the table. It's about staying in control. A responsible gambler is someone who sets a budget before they play and genuinely sticks to it — even when things are going well. They play with money set aside for entertainment, not money earmarked for rent, groceries, or their children's school fees. They know when to stop for the day — after a win as much as after a loss. And crucially, they know that every game outcome at phmacoa is determined by a certified Random Number Generator — meaning no strategy, no "system," and no amount of perseverance can change the statistical outcome of any game.

The house edge in casino games is real and consistent over time. Slots, baccarat, roulette — they're all designed so that the platform earns a small statistical margin over a large number of games. This is standard in the legal Philippine gambling industry and is disclosed transparently as each game's Return to Player (RTP) percentage. Playing more to recover losses doesn't change the mathematics — it only increases exposure. This is something every phmacoa member should understand before they play a single peso.

⚖️ The Golden Rules of Gambling
Set a budget before you start, and stick to it no matter what.
Only gamble with money you can afford to lose — entertainment money only.
Take regular breaks. No session should run longer than 1 hour without a pause.
Never chase losses. Chasing is the single biggest driver of gambling harm.
Never gamble when emotional — upset, stressed, lonely, or intoxicated.
Don't borrow money to gamble — utang for gambling almost never ends well.
Know when to stop — walk away after hitting your win limit too, not just your loss limit.

Answer Honestly — Be Honest with Yourself
01 Have you ever gambled with money that was meant for essential expenses — bills, food, rent, or school fees for your anak?
02 Have you found yourself thinking about gambling even when you're at work, with family, or trying to sleep?
03 After losing, do you often feel a strong urge to immediately deposit more and try to win it back — what's sometimes called "chasing"?
04 Have you tried to stop or reduce your gambling before, but found it difficult or impossible to stick to that decision?
05 Have you borrowed money — from friends, family, or any lending source — specifically to fund gambling activity?
06 Do you hide your gambling activity from your asawa, family members, or close friends because you're concerned about their reaction?
07 Has gambling caused significant arguments, tension, or emotional distance in your personal relationships?
08 Do you feel restless, irritable, or anxious when you are unable to gamble, or when you try to cut down?

Warning Signs to Watch For

Problem gambling often develops gradually. These are the behavioural and financial signs that phmacoa and its trained support team look out for — and that you should be aware of too.

Escalating Bet Sizes

Regularly increasing the amount wagered per bet in search of the same level of excitement — a classic marker of developing tolerance, similar to substance dependency patterns.

Late-Night Extended Sessions

Regularly playing past midnight or losing track of time entirely during gaming sessions — a sign that gambling has moved from controlled leisure to compulsive behaviour.

Social Withdrawal

Declining invitations from friends or family — especially invitations involving activities that don't involve gambling — or becoming increasingly secretive about how time and money are spent.

Financial Deterioration

Unexplained cash shortfalls, inability to cover regular bills, borrowing small amounts from multiple people, or selling possessions without a clear reason are all serious financial warning signs.

Mood Tied to Gaming Outcomes

Experiencing significant mood swings — elation after wins, deep depression or irritability after losses — where gambling outcomes are the primary driver of daily emotional state.

Performance at Work or School

Difficulty concentrating on work or studies because of preoccupation with gambling, or regularly arriving late or leaving early to find time to play — when the job or education starts suffering.

Common Gambling Myths vs. Reality

Misconceptions about how gambling works can make problem gambling worse. Let's clear up the most common ones.

The Myth
The Reality
"I'm due for a win — I've been losing for so long, a big win must be coming soon."
Every game round is statistically independent. Past losses have absolutely zero effect on future outcomes. This is called the Gambler's Fallacy, and it's one of the most dangerous beliefs in gambling.
"If I just learn the right baccarat strategy, I can reliably beat the house."
Baccarat, slots, roulette, and all other house games at phmacoa have a built-in mathematical edge that no betting system can overcome. Strategies can shape the experience of play, but they don't change the long-run expected outcome.
"I only have a problem if I'm losing money I don't have. I can afford my losses, so I'm fine."
Problem gambling is defined by loss of control — not just financial harm. If gambling is affecting your relationships, mental health, sleep, or work, it may be a problem regardless of whether you can financially absorb the losses.
"I can stop gambling any time I want — I just choose not to right now."
This is one of the most common rationalisations. The inability to stop when you want to is itself the sign of a problem. The easiest way to test this is to actually try stopping — and see how that feels.
"Online gambling isn't 'real' gambling — it's just a game on my phone."
Online gambling involves real money and carries the same psychological and financial risks as any other form of gambling. The convenience of mobile access can actually make it easier to develop problematic habits than land-based play.
